**Ticket: Config drift on Paywhistle retry workers**

Heads up for the sync — staging and prod disagree on idempotency key TTLs for payment retries. Prod keeps keys 48h, staging only 6h, so retry tests pass in staging but duplicate charges are possible in prod edge cases. Marla thinks someone hotfixed staging in March and never backported. Here's what prod is actually running right now.

settings of fahof-kahog:
[silmir]
team = briath
access_code = ac_d0ec06
owner = tamix.sorion
host = silmir.merlaqcloud.example
port = 5672
peer = fraeth.qirvanforge.corp
salt = 30070d31
pin = 9811

# Pagination config — Lanternfish Public API
#
# Welcome aboard. All list endpoints are cursor-paginated; offset params
# were removed in v3. PAGE_SIZE_DEFAULT=25 and PAGE_SIZE_MAX=100 are hard
# caps enforced at the gateway, not per-route. Cursors are opaque — never
# parse them client-side or in tests. Raising PAGE_SIZE_MAX needs a perf
# review first. Cursors are signed before leaving the service, and the
# signing secret is set on the line directly below.

vault entry, yagef-bahop: COURIER_KEY29=5cc62eb51255862256337c33c5be9

## Further Reading

The Driftmark SDKs for Lume and Opal runtimes aim for feature parity, but releases are not synchronized. Plugin authors should treat the Lume SDK as the reference implementation; Opal typically lags by one minor version. Capabilities such as batched uploads and offline caching may exist on one side only during a release window. Before depending on a feature in your plugin, check the parity matrix. The canonical, continuously updated matrix is maintained on the page linked below.

wiki page, hawep-fajop: https://jira.tolvaqsys.internal/projects/projects/pages/pages

# Runs nightly; on-call gets paged if the batch exceeds the stall
# threshold below. MARC records arrive pre-validated from the
# Shelfwright gateway, so parse failures here mean upstream drift,
# not bad tuning. Do not raise batch size past the archive node's
# memory ceiling without checking the Quillbrook runbook first.
# If imports stall, adjust conservatively and redeploy; changes
# take effect on the next batch. The constants below control batch
# sizing, retry backoff, and the stall timeout.

limits module of yafog-yagap:
RATE_LIMITS = {
    "quenael": 5,
    "oliath": 5,
}